titleOfInvention Piezoelectric vibrator, temperature sensor, and temperature measuring method
abstract Conventionally, a thermocouple has been widely used for the temperature measurement of a wafer in the diffusion or oxidation process of a semiconductor process, but the thermocouple cannot directly measure the temperature by directly contacting the wafer. In particular, temperature variation between wafers could not be measured, so high-precision temperature measurement could not be performed. A small temperature sensor comprising a piezoelectric vibrator and a coil is directly attached to a wafer, and measurement data is transmitted wirelessly to a transmission / reception device disposed outside a semiconductor manufacturing apparatus. It is now possible to measure temperature variations within and between wafers. In addition, we decided to use LTGA as the material of the piezoelectric vibrator. It became possible to perform temperature measurement stably and accurately even in the high temperature range of 1000-1300 ℃. [Selection] Figure 1
